# Adaptive Skill Factory Use this skill to keep agents sharp without bloating every prompt. ## Workflow 1. Classify the gap. - Use no skill for one-off trivial tasks. - Reuse a skill for repeated workflows, fragile procedures, or domain-specific tasks. - Create a new skill only when the same gap is likely to recur. 2. Check existing skills first. - Prefer workspace skills in `<workspace>/skills`. - Then check shared skills loaded from configured extra skill directories. - Reuse bundled skills when they already fit. 3. If internet and ClawHub are available, search before building. - Search narrowly for the exact workflow. - Install the smallest relevant skill, not a broad bundle. - Avoid skills that overlap another role's boundary. 4. If no suitable skill exists, create a local skill. - Put role-specific skills in `<workspace>/skills/<skill-name>`. - Put cross-role reusable skills in `D:\internal-hub\skills`. - Keep `SKILL.md` concise and procedural. - Only include scripts, references, or assets when they save real effort. 5. Validate and iterate. - Validate the skill after editing. - Update the skill when the workflow changes or the agent struggles again. - Delete or simplify stale skills that no longer help. ## Role discipline - Technical skills: only for code, deployment, automation, debugging, websites, scripts. - Intelligence skills: only for research, verification, policy, news, or competitor analysis. - Trade skills: only for suppliers, pricing, MOQ, lead time, procurement, stocks, crypto, funds, or trading analysis. - Supervisor skills: only for task routing, progress reporting, review, and execution oversight. ## Avoid - Do not create skills for generic reasoning. - Do not create skills that duplicate another role's job. - Do not install large unrelated skill packs just because they are available. - Do not let a skill become a dumping ground for long notes.
